- Hyde Park: A sprawling urban park offering lush greenery, serene lakes, and vibrant outdoor activities. Perfect for family picnics, leisurely strolls, or cycling amidst the city buzz.
- Big Ben: An iconic clock tower that stands as a symbol of London, showcasing remarkable Gothic architecture. Experience the cultural significance and impressive chimes that resonate through the heart of the city.
- Buckingham Palace: The official residence of the monarch, this historic palace is steeped in royal tradition. Witness the Changing of the Guard and admire the stunning architecture and beautifully landscaped gardens.
